Hi all! This is my first post and Mod done in LDD, so I hope I do everything right! Two days ago, I finally decided to download and try LDD, to see if I could do something with it. My first test subject, was the Bus from set 60154, as I really dislike the interior, and the doors lego used for it. So this is what I came up with:

36393860004_cfcf5a70a2_c.jpg

37059220052_c3d13eec3d_c.jpg

The roof actually would be done with 1x52031 and the rest would be 32739, and here is my problem: I added 2 studs on the length of the Bus, and Part 32739 only exist in 4x6. So now I have two options: add two more studs on the Bus and do the roof with 2x52031 and the rest with 32739 as the original set, or finish the back as per the rendering, the last two studs would be composed by 2x3020 and 2x85984. I really don't know what to do. Regarding the door mechanism, I tested with real parts, and it seems to work. Hope you guys like it.

Yeah that's the problem with those vehicle wedge pieces. They can make a vehicle look great but also restrict the ability to work lengthwise. The cheese slope solution as per your render is a good workaround that I've used before but I understand wanting the roof to match up perfectly with the wedge piece. Would shortening the bus 2 studs also work?
